I am a qualified therapist and trainee Counselling Psychologist undergoing training with the British Psychological Society.
 
I first started my counselling career after completing my undergraduate degree in psychology in 2017. I worked in a forensic psychiatric unit as a Health Care Assistant and volunteer counsellor. I completed a masters degree in Psychological Therapies at London Metropolitan University and have recently completed a Post Graduate degree in High Intensity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T) with the Salomon’s Institute. I am currently awaiting accreditation with the BABCP.

I currently work in an NHS IAPT service delivering CBT. I have also worked in University settings. I have also had experience as an Assistant Psychologist to an Expert Witness in child and family, clinical negligence, forensic and personal injury cases conducting assessments and formulating reports for the use of the courts. We are an independent practice of experienced clinical & counselling psychologists, psychiatrists, psychotherapists and psychological healthcare professionals providing a range of psychological services including assessment, treatment and evaluation for clinical, legal and occupational purposes.

Based in the city of Brighton and Hove in Sussex, Psychology Sussex take referrals or receive instructions from general medical practitioners, medical and surgical consultants, lawyers, insurance companies, social services, probation services, psychologists, health care providers, health authorities, employers, police, fire & rescue service and individuals.

As a practice we are committed to delivering the highest standards of service. In order to do so we regularly undertake Continuing Professional Development (CPD) events at the practice to ensure that we are up to date with the latest theory and practice. We also undertake regular reflective practice meetings, individual and group clinical supervision.
